1. The Architecture of Madness
Yi Sang was an architect. In The Wings, geometry is a prison. The narrator constantly calculates the area of his room (in tatami mats). He sees his wife and her lovers as moving geometric shapes. Published in 1936, Yi Sang’s "The Wings" is a seminal modernist novella detailing a listless narrator’s psychological detachment and alienation in colonial-era Korea. The work uses stream-of-consciousness to explore themes of dependency and identity, featuring a climax on the Mitsukoshi Department Store roof representing a desire for freedom.
